In the 1918 Coles County, IL Farmers Directory is:
Dailey, C. C. ( Margaret Hunt) Ch Edmund; Arthur R1 North Okaw Sec32O1 89a (1883) Tel. Mattoon. (Charles owned 189 acres in S32 and hehad be en a county resident since birth. The farm must have been onthe Coles /Douglas line as his address was Arthur (Douglas Co) butNorth Okaw Twp w as in Coles Co.)
9/12/1918 Rt#1, Arthur, Coles Co (should be Douglas), IL was hisaddre ss when he registered for the draft. His name was listed asCharley Cl ifford but he signed as Charles. He verified his birthdate and occupa tion of farmer. Wife Margaret was recorded as nearestrelative. Physi cally he was described by registrar Ellison Hunt, asmedium height, med ium build, with blue eyes and brown hair.
